TRAMISSION OIL CHECK

HOW DO I CHECK TRAMISSION OIL LEVEL

Look on the gear box caseing there is a big alan screw head thats the gear box oil filler,, the tranamission filler is on the dif the same kind of alan screw,, dont over fill the gear box or the dif oil

Can you tell me how to chech tramission fuild where it is located

I know they made some changes in 95, but I am not sure about the tranny dipstick. The 94 had the dipstick on the passenger side of the engine, towards the rear, the oil stick sits right in front of it. You check the fluid hot, while running, in park. and you fill it right there too, with along neck funnel. Now, if you don't have the dipstick, then they changed that year, there are 2 plugs on the right side of the tranny, crawl under there and find one up, one down, the bottom one is level and the top is fill. Pull the bottom one out, while cold, not running. if oil seeps out, it is full, if no oil seeps out, pull the top plug and fill with the right fluid till it seeps out the bottom hole, I use 90 weight gear oil top on the tranny fluid bottle and squeeze right in there, then plug them back up. On fxst 2005 do you check the oil level in tramission when on its kickstand or upright

Always check the transmission oil with the bike upright. The transmission holds 20-24 ounces of H-D Syn3 20W50 oil or H-D synthetic trans lube.
